Beautifully illustrated, and better yet fascinating story telling not only in the historical and cultural subject matter but the exploration of human nature and philosophies.

I love the animated adaptations (though to anyone interested I strongly suggest the subbed versions if you can to absorb the character of the setting and personalities since the voice direction of the dub doesn't always convey wry tone and makes people sound as if they're just reading things out) as is but I'm honestly surprised a live action TV or movie series hasn't been done sooner given the current climate of literal and virtual tourism along with foreignism and political opining. I think it would resonate with audiences, and hopefully educate them.

On the note of animation, I should thank Frank Miller for trying to get Corto adapted remotely faithfully with StudioCanal instead of being like so many other famous types whose efforts amount to using their influence to pitch something they've supposedly been a big fan of forever to Hollywood where script writers, executive and directors who have no idea or care about it will guy and mount it into a barely recognizable parody in their collection of media properties owned that they will quickly forget about when they don't pull a profit.

Pardon the ranting, but it's a grim state of affairs how empty media and lifestyles have become in the modern day.
Hugo Pratt tried to warn us, that's my thoughts of Corto Maletese.
